Satellite images could help determine if the CIA ran secret prisons in Europe, according to a Swiss lawmaker who is drawing up a report on the issue for the Council of Europe human rights watchdog. But the politician, Dick Marty, said it would be impossible for a facility resembling the U.S. prison camp at Guantanamo Bay to be secretly maintained in Europe for any length of time. “I don’t think this is possible and in this respect if the Romanian government tells me they haven’t had a Guantanamo Bay, I’ll believe it instantly,” he told reporters in Bucharest.Full Story
